Henry Squier

As a monitoring and evaluation (M&E) specialist, Henry will lead efforts to enhance Conservation International’s existing M&E initiatives, strengthen frameworks and standardize practices to align with the organization’s goals and key performance indicators. Henry's role involves developing a shared vision and a coherent approach to M&E — optimizing results measurement and creating reporting efficiencies.
Henry has nearly a decade of experience in research, monitoring and evaluation — with a focus on projects in fragile and conflict-affected states. He brings a wealth of expertise in strategic advice, project implementation and community-focused development initiatives. Henry holds a master's degree in development studies and is pursuing a Master of Science in Wildlife Biology and Conservation at Edinburgh Napier.
